Bridge Coordination Services, LLC (BCS) is currently seeking applicants for a part time position to serve in the role of Victim Coordinators.
BCS Victim Coordinators provide direct services to victims of crime, primarily those experiencing intimate partner and family or household member violence.
BCS Victim Coordinators work closely as a liaison between law enforcement agencies, victims of crime and prosecution services in order to bridge the information gap for those impacted by harm.
Services provided include developing resource materials, providing referrals to community-based programs, providing criminal case related updates and information to assist victims as they walk through the criminal justice process.
BCS Victim Coordinators work alongside law enforcement personnel, investigative units, and prosecutors to ensure victims of crime have a voice in the criminal justice process.
In addition to providing direct services to victims of crime, BCS Victim coordinators also participate in various law enforcement related community engagement programs, community trainings, and law enforcement personnel training.
Support, empower, educate, and assist victims through the criminal justice system process.
Provide information about criminal justice procedures, victim's rights, updates on case status and appear with victims at hearings as deemed necessary.
Provide case management including safety planning, emergency resources, housing and shelter resources, connection to support services, assistance obtaining interpreter services, legal assistance, and transportation.
Engagement in Trauma informed practices.
Coordinate engagement between crime victims and investigators working on a criminal case.
Provide case related follow-up as necessary.
Respond to telephone and walk-in requests.
Provide information, court process and documents for victims to obtain protection orders.
Provide thorough communication and case documentation.
Develop strong and effective working relationships with the law enforcement personnel and Prosecutors.
Facilitate ongoing partnerships between each law enforcement agency served, regional victim services agencies and other community resources to promote and secure the rights of victims in the aftermath of the crime.
Provide training to law enforcement, community, and other community professionals on victim services.
Compile monthly, quarterly and annual reports for review.
Development of agency specific informational materials.
